CA CARB costs big money to get this why he didn't seek it. Same as why Trilogy did not either plus he did not make the blower , he just made a package with it

88LTDCV351
06-21-2015, 12:11 PM
Vortech has a Marauder CARB number. Paxton has a CARB number but it only lists the Mach 1 so it will not pass the visual inspection.

It costs money to get these superchargers approved by CARB so looks like only Vortech bothered to do that for the Marauder. Trilogy did not (I guess because they didn't think enough of us in Cali would make the investment worth it?)
